The Marestel cru is undoubtedly the most prestigious terroir for Altesse in Savoie. Situated on the steep hillside of Jongieux, this vineyard benefits from exceptional sun exposure. The Barlet family (Cave du Prieuré), winegrowers for five generations, cultivates this indigenous grape variety with passion, producing wines renowned for their richness and aging potential.
Sourced from the 2023 vintage, this Marestel is vinified to express the power of the terroir. The Altesse naturally develops a superior aromatic complexity here. The traditional vinification in tanks preserves freshness while allowing the wine to develop its richness (gras) and characteristic structure over the months.
This white wine is distinguished by a palate marked by a beautiful volume of fruit, counterbalanced by racy bitterness typical of Altesse. The finish is both tender and fresh. A great mealtime wine that will sublimate a monkfish with saffron, Abondance cheese, or a spicy Thai broth.

Savoie is a mountainous French wine region located near the Swiss border. The region is very fragmented by its mountainous terrain. The cool climate of Savoie dictates the predominance of crisp white wines produced in the region. Despite the difficulty of reds to mature in this type of climate, Savoie is the home of Mondeuse, a red grape variety used to make wines with a significant bitterness.
